Chlamydomonas Protocol
Media & Plates
To be able to work with C. reinhardtii, you will need medium. This medium can be in either liquid or solid form and is essential for any experiment regarding C. reinhardtii. The media we used for C. reinhardtii is TAP medium.
Media | 0,5 L | 1,8L |
---|---|---|
40 x TAP/TA/TAPi | 12,5 ml | 20 ml |
40 x Beijerink Salts | 12,5 ml | 20 ml |
Trace Elements (revised) | 3,5 ml | 5,6 ml |
H2O | 471,5 ml | 754,4 ml |
For Plates: + Agar (1,8 %) | 7,2 g | 14,4 g |
Tap Medium should be adjusted to 7,0 - 7,2 pH and autoclaved.
Stocks
40 x TAP 1L | autoclave, store at 4°C |
---|---|
Tris (121,14 g/mol) | 96,8 g (0,8 M) |
1 M (K) PO4 | 40 ml (40 mM) |
adjust pH 7.0-7.2 with conc. AcOH (~44ml)
40 x TA 1L | autoclave, store at 4°C |
---|---|
Tris (121,14 g/mol) | 96,8 g (0,8 M) |
adjust pH 7.0-7.2 with conc. AcOH (~44ml)
40 x TAPi 1L | autoclave, store at 4°C |
---|---|
Tris (121.14 g/mol) | 96,8 g (0,8 M) |
1 M K2HPO3 120.08 g/mol | 40ml (40mM) |
adjust pH 7.0-7.2 with conc. AcOH (~44ml)
1 M (K)PO4 | MW(g/mol) | conc. | 420 ml |
---|---|---|---|
K2HPO4 ∙3 H2O | 228,22 | 1 M; 228 g/l | ≈0,6 M; 136 g/l |
K2HPO4 | 136,09 | 1 M; 136 g/l | ≈ 0,4 M; 55,08 g/l |
250 ml 1 M K2HPO4 + ca. 170 ml KH2PO4 , adjust to pH 7, autoclave, store at 4°C
